Output afba88b673cf28c869ee7db4e61c19fb870b4907bc83e522a4da77b0a38e47bb:16

value
254744
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e3dd5db7abc27c8157af8eb0f2bf1dc1938de1d OP_EQUALVERIFY OP_CHECKSIG
address
1QBJi86yhm975fAW3AJnkCoeePWP1oNL73
transaction
afba88b673cf28c869ee7db4e61c19fb870b4907bc83e522a4da77b0a38e47bb
confirmations
250007
spent
true